- 2 Right basics
- 2 Hamstring curls-corner to corner- right foot leads
- 2 Hamstring curls-on the floor, like you just did on the
bench, but corner to corner on the floor
- 1 L-step (left corner, right foot)
Repeat this section left foot leading
- Right turnstep with a straddle, exit to the front of the
bench
- 2 Side legs
- 1 Over the top
- Right foot pivot right
- 1 Fly over
Repeat this section on the left foot
- Up, up squat right and left on the bench, 3 repeater knees
right foot, exit the bench
- Squat right and left on the floor
- 2 Corner to corner knees on the bench (right foot, left
corner)
- 2 Half jacks on the floor
Repeat with left lead
- 2 Turnsteps right foot leads
- 3 Repeater knees right foot
- March up and back with a knee on the floor
- 1 Power up
- Over 1
Repeat left
- 2 Right basics
- Knee tap on the end, length for 3
- 3 Repeaters left foot and turn to the short end of the bench
- Up up lunge right and left, exit front
- 1 Side leg
- 1 Turnstep, repeat left then 4 jacks to the beginning
All of the up-up movements just mean step up with the lead
foot and stay there, then step up with the other foot, both
feet are on the step. Power up is a tap with a hop-hands clap
in the air over the head. The knee tap to the end is like a
tiny little L-step, you do one knee with the lead foot and then
that foot taps the floor and you're ready to go over the
length for 3.
